feat(auth): Improved device session management logic

- Replaced the `userID` parameter with the `user` object to support operations with more user attributes.
- Introduced `SessionTTL` and `MaxDevices` properties in the `Handle` and `EnsureActiveOnLogin` functions to support user-defined settings.
- Adjusted the session creation and verification logic in `session.go` to support user-defined device count and session duration.
- Added help documentation in `setting.go` to explain the configuration purposes of `MaxDevices` and `DeviceSessionTTL`.
- Added optional `MaxDevices` and `SessionTTL` properties to the user entity in `user.go` and persisted these settings across user updates.
- Modified the device handling logic in `webdav.go` to adapt to the new user object parameters.
